MANSEHRA, April 28: A waiter of the new circuit house was severely beaten up by a police SHO on the instructions of ASP Oghi here the other day.
Sources said Rashid, the deputy district officer (revenue) in Mansehra, had been residing in the new circuit house for the last one year. On the fateful day Rashid asked Suleman, the waiter, to prepare lunch for him. Suleman refused, saying he was a waiter and not a cook and could not prepare food. This infuriated Rashid, who asked his brother Ahmed Jamal, who is ASP Oghi, to teach a lesson to Suleman.
The ASP allegedly sent an SHO from Oghi, who thrashed Suleman and warned him that he would be sent to the tribal belt of Kala Dhaka if he did not mend his ways.
Suleman has filed a written complaint with the district coordination officer on which an inquiry has been ordered which will commence from April 30.
